Tagalog[edit]

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): /duˈhaɡi/, [dʊˈha.ɣɪ] (noun)

  • IPA(key): /duhaˈɡi/, [dʊ.hɐˈɣi] (adjective)
  • Hyphenation: du‧ha‧gi

Noun[edit]

duhagi (Baybayin spelling ᜇᜓᜑᜄᜒ)

  1. oppression; ill-treatment; maltreatment
    Synonym: pag-api
  2. looking down on; belittling
    Synonyms: paghamak, pagdusta

Derived terms[edit]

Adjective[edit]

duhagí (Baybayin spelling ᜇᜓᜑᜄᜒ)

  1. oppressed; ill-treated; maltreated
    Synonyms: api, inaapi, alipusta, dusta, lupig
  2. looked down on; belittled
    Synonyms: hinahamak, dinudusta
